本文作者:ptiyny

j***a语言转型 j***a 转型

ptiyny 21分钟前 2
j***a语言转型 j***a 转型摘要: 大家好,今天小编关注到一个比较有意思的话题,就是关于java语言转型的问题,于是小编就整理了2个相关介绍java语言转型的解答,让我们一起看看吧。Java:什么叫对象的上转型对象?...

大家好,今天小关注到一个比较有意思的话题,就是关于j***a语转型的问题,于是小编就整了2个相关介绍j***a语言转型的解答,让我们一起看看吧。

java语言转型 java 转型
(图片来源网络,侵删)

J***a:什么叫对象的上转型对象?

我来提供一个比较靠谱的详细的解释,***设,A类是B类的父类,当我们用子类创建一个对象,并把这个对象的引用放到父类的对象中时,比如A a;A=new B();或A a;B b=new B();a=b;称这个父类对象 a,是子类对象b的上转型对象。好比说“老虎是哺乳动物”。对象的上转型对象的实体是子类负责创建的,但上转型对象会失去原对象的一些属性和功能。上转型对象具有如下特点:

1 上转型对象不能操作子类新增的成员变量(失掉了这部分属性),不能使用子类新增的方法(失掉了一些功能)。

2 上转型对象可以操作子类继承或重写的员变量,也可以使用子类继承的或重写的方法。

3 如果子类重写了父类的某个方法后,当对象的上转型对象调用这个方法时一定是调用了这个重写的方法。

java语言转型 java 转型
(图片来源网络,侵删)

25岁J***a工程师如何转型学习人工智能?

1.学好j***a+pythonscala,如果非要再学一门语言,推荐c!

2.有数据开发基础,学好spark,flink等分布式批处理/流处理框架!

3.有机器学习基础,知道常用分类/聚类/回归算法,学会用Python 的pandas/sklearn包,学会用Spark mllib!

4.学好tensorflow,有深度学习基础!

java语言转型 java 转型
(图片来源网络,侵删)

5. 培养学习意识,常看论文!一定要重视数学,概率,矩阵等基础学科学习!最难的是这个~

学习Python,Python是AI和机器学习的未来,比较灵活,具有丰富和强大的库。它常被称为胶水语言,能够把用其他语言制作的各种模块很轻松地联结在一起。

Python开发效果最好,Python由于自身简洁优美和极高的开发效率,得到了越来越多公司的喜欢,是当下所有的语言当中它最适合人工智能领域的开发。无论是大数据分析,还是机器学习,Python都有很强大的支持能力。

之前在 “ 如鹏网 ”上了解过Python的 相关的课体系,挺详细的,可以参考一下;

第一阶段:Python语言基础

第二阶段:数据库开发

第三阶段:web前端

作为一名25岁的J***a工程师,想要转型学习人工智能,以下是一些建议:

学习基础知识:人工智能领域涉及的知识面非常广,包括数学、计算机科学、统计学、机器学习、深度学习等领域。因此,需要从基础知识开始学习,逐步深入了解人工智能的各个领域。

习编程语言:人工智能的实现需要掌握一定的编程语言和工具。Python是最常用的编程语言之一,它具有简单易学、功能强大等特点。因此,可以学习Python编程语言和相关的开发工具,如NumPy、Pandas、Matplotlib等。

学习机器学习算法:机器学习是人工智能的重要分支之一,它涉及到许多算法和模型。因此,可以学习常见的机器学习算法和模型,如线性回归、逻辑回归、决策树、随机森林等。

学习深度学习:深度学习是人工智能的另一个重要分支,它涉及到神经网络的构建和训练。因此,可以学习深度学习的基本原理和常见的神经网络模型,如卷积神经网络(CNN)、循环神经网络(RNN)等。

实践项目:通过实践项目,可以加深对人工智能知识的理解,并提高实际应用能力。可以选择一些经典的项目,如手写数字识别、图像分类、自然语言处理等,进行实践。

参加竞赛和社区活动:参加人工智能的竞赛和社区活动,可以与其他从业者交流和学习。同时,也可以寻找一些人工智能领域的实习或工作机会,以积累更多的实践经验。

总之,转型学习人工智能需要不断学习和实践,同时需要了解金融领域的应用场景,并思考如何将人工智能技术应用到这些场景中。通过不断努力和实践,你可以逐渐成为一名合格的人工智能从业者。人工智能概念的火热促进了不少行业的兴起,比如域名,许多相关的top域名已经被注册。

到此,以上就是小编对于j***a语言转型的问题就介绍到这了,希望介绍关于j***a语言转型的2点解答对大家有用。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享